Title: Innovations by Armando J Rivera
Introduction
Armando J Rivera is a notable inventor based in Webster, NY (US). He has made significant contributions to the field of electrophotographic technology, holding a total of 3 patents. His work focuses on improving the efficiency and effectiveness of imaging systems.
Latest Patents
One of Rivera's latest patents is a heating system for a developer housing. This apparatus is designed to develop a latent image recorded on a movable imaging surface. It includes a reservoir for storing developer material, a donor member for delivering toner particles, and a climate system to maintain the developer material at a predefined temperature. The climate system features both cooling and heating elements to ensure optimal conditions for the developer material.
Another significant patent is the dual airflow environmental module, which provides balanced and thermodynamically adjusted airflows for a device. This electrophotographic marking device includes a xerographic marking module and an environmental control module. The environmental module is designed to control temperature and relative humidity inside the marking module, utilizing a main plenum chamber and a divided plenum chamber to create two distinct air streams.
Career Highlights
Armando J Rivera has built a successful career at Xerox Corporation, where he has been instrumental in developing innovative technologies. His expertise in environmental control systems has led to advancements in the efficiency of electrophotographic devices.
Collaborations
Throughout his career, Rivera has collaborated with talented individuals such as Ali Rafic Dergham and Jonathan Byron Hunter. These collaborations have contributed to the development of cutting-edge technologies in the field.
